How to reach Kiarighat in shimla
1. By Air
The nearest airport is Shimla Airport (Jubbarhatti), around 32 km from Kiarighat.
It has limited connectivity, mainly from Delhi.
From the airport, you can hire a taxi to reach Kiarighat.
Chandigarh Airport (about 98 km away) is a better-connected alternative.
3. By Train
The nearest major railway station is Kalka Railway Station, about 96 km away.
From Kalka, take the Kalka–Shimla narrow-gauge train for a scenic journey.
Get off at Kandaghat station, which is the closest rail point to Kiarighat.
From Kandaghat, hire a taxi or take a local bus to reach Kiarighat (around 7 km).
2. By Road
Kiarighat is well connected via the Kalka–Shimla Highway (NH-5).
It is located about 27 km from Shimla and 98 km from Chandigarh.
Regular buses, taxis, and private vehicles operate on this route.
Best Time To Visit Kiarighat in shimla

The best time to visit Kiarighat in Shimla depends on the type of experience you seek. Summer (April to June) offers pleasant weather with temperatures ranging from 10°C to 23°C, making it ideal for outdoor activities and exploring the picturesque landscapes. Autumn (October to November) is also a great time to visit, with clear skies and crisp weather, perfect for sightseeing. The monsoon season (July to September) brings lush greenery and a quieter atmosphere, but be prepared for occasional rain and slippery roads. If you’re a fan of snow, winter (December to February) is the time to experience Kiarighat’s magical winter charm, though temperatures can drop below freezing. For most, spring and autumn provide the best balance of weather and accessibility.
Travel Tips for Visiting Kiarighat in shimla
1. Check the weather forecast before visiting to be prepared for the varying seasonal conditions.
2. Pack warm clothes for winter visits, as temperatures can drop significantly, especially during the night.
3. Travel light and carry only essentials for a comfortable stay in this small hill station.
4. Hire private transportation for easier access to Kiarighat, as public transport options are limited.
5. Book accommodation in advance during peak seasons to secure your stay in this remote hill station.
6. Carry snacks and water for the journey, as the area has limited food and drink options.
7. Respect local customs and the peaceful environment of Kiarighat to ensure a harmonious visit.
8. Drive cautiously on slippery roads during the monsoon season to avoid accidents due to wet conditions.
9. Explore nearby attractions like Solan and Kandaghat for more scenic beauty and cultural experiences.
10. Carry a power bank as electricity outages can occur in remote areas like Kiarighat.
